Selena Gomez is opening up about a deeply emotional moment from one of the happiest days of her life — her wedding to producer Benny Blanco.
Speaking at Fortune’s Most Powerful Women Conference in Washington, D.C., on Wednesday night, the 33-year-old singer and actress revealed that she unexpectedly broke down in tears after saying “I do.”

“I got married and then I was sobbing because I was like, ‘I’m going to die the next day,’” Gomez admitted candidly. “When something great happens in my life, I expect something bad to happen. So instead of being present and saying, ‘Okay, wow, we’ve done a great thing,’ I start worrying about how it could all go away tomorrow.”
Selena went on to describe this as her “biggest conflict” — the inability to fully enjoy moments of happiness without the fear that they might be fleeting.
“I can get so wrapped up in that instead of just enjoying things,” she added.
Selena and Benny tied the knot on September 27 in a romantic ceremony in Santa Barbara, California, surrounded by close family and friends — including her longtime best friend Taylor Swift, who reportedly gave a heartfelt and humorous speech at the reception.
During a recent appearance on The Tonight Show Starring Jimmy Fallon, Taylor shared details of her toast, recalling their early friendship in 2008:
“I did some light teasing about the way we used to dress back then — it was the year of deep V-necks, aggressively colorful skinny jeans, and tiny vests,” Taylor joked. “Selena’s go-to outfit was a long tank top, skinny jeans, a tiny little vest, and Chucks. And I always looked like I was late for a cowboy-themed junior prom.”
Swift ended her toast on a sentimental note, expressing how much joy and pride she feels for her best friend’s journey.
“I talked about how happy I am for her and how beautiful it’s been to be part of her life,” Taylor said.
